Part number 0143511 is an Aircoat Nozzle, a precision-engineered fluid tip designed specifically for the SprayTech Aircoat GM 2600 air-assisted airless spray system. This nozzle serves as the critical final control point in the fluid delivery path, metering the volume of material released and shaping the hydraulic spray into a consistent, uniform fan pattern. The Aircoat technology combines the speed of airless pumping with the fine atomization quality of conventional air spray, enabling applicators to achieve premium finishes at production speeds.
This nozzle features a precision-ground carbide insert that provides exceptional wear resistance when spraying abrasive pigmented coatings. The advanced orifice geometry is engineered to produce a softly atomized spray pattern with minimal overspray and bounce-back, even at lower fluid pressures. The controlled material delivery reduces orange peel, improves flow and leveling, and delivers consistent film build across the entire fan width. This results in higher transfer efficiency, reduced material consumption, and superior finished appearance compared to conventional airless spraying.
Nozzles are wear items that gradually degrade during normal operation. As abrasive material passes through the orifice at high velocity, the carbide insert slowly erodes, becoming enlarged and out-of-round. This wear manifests as pattern distortion, tails or fingers at the fan edges, increased material consumption, and diminished finish quality. Regular pattern testing and timely nozzle replacement are essential for maintaining application efficiency and achieving consistent, professional results. | Pattern Defects | Spray fan has tails, is split, heavy on ends, or distorted shape |
|---|---|
| Orifice Wear | Orifice appears oval, enlarged, or has visible nicks under magnification |
| Finish Quality Decline | Orange peel, streaking, or rough texture at correct pressure settings |
| Increased Material Usage | Higher than normal consumption indicates orifice enlargement |

The Aircoat nozzle is the final component in the fluid delivery path. For optimal system performance, these related parts are often inspected or replaced at the same time.
The air cap directs atomizing and shaping air around the nozzle. A damaged or clogged air cap ruins pattern quality.
The needle seals against the nozzle seat. A worn needle or seat causes drips and affects pattern start and stop.
A clean gun filter prevents debris from reaching and damaging the precision nozzle orifice.
